Deborah Hanna is the founder and ceo of Mighty Dominion, a full service radio marketing and promotions company. She is responsible for breaking the careers of Martha Munizzi,Travis Greene and Jonathan McReynolds just to name a few. She has over 30 years of service in the gospel music community and is one of the most recognizable names in the radio promotions game. She is the definition of “Boss Moves”!
Jeral Gray Sr. Is a musician extraordinaire, who has spent his life not only playing, creating, and producing music for the gospel music industry and the church,but has given his life to training young musicians and singers. He is one half of the world Renown Grayboy Productions and is featured as a musician or producer on over 70 albums. He is also the creator and founder of Chicago’s own“New Direction”.

Ray Bady(Marvin Sapp,R. Kelly) has a story with many layers and turns to it. He went from a touring musician,to a recording artist, and then into the role as Youth Pastor. He tells us about growing up on the west side of Chicago in a musical ministry family, and explains the road to his new role as Lead Pastor. Ray shares his 16 year journey from Chicago to Texas,and then Back to Chicago.
